Colorful graphics, oversized photographs, and short, engaging sentences draw reluctant readers in to the fascinating life of popular singer Justin Bieber! This book introduces readers to Bieber’s childhood, family, educational background, rise to fame, and future plans. From his start on YouTube to signing a record deal, readers will learn about Bieber’s passion for music and his drive to succeed as a pop star. Bieber’s many hours spent practicing and performing, as well as his work with famous singers, such as Usher, is covered. Also covered are his albums My World and My World 2.0, his concert tours, and his hobbies off the stage. Features include table of contents, maps, “Did You Know” facts, a “Snapshot” page with vital information, a glossary with phonetics, and an index. Flower Girl is a story about a girl called Cherry who is made by magic from the flowers of an enchanted blossom tree. With hair as pink as petals and a pet butterfly called Bud, she is a little bit different to everyone else! At school, she tries hard to fit in, but that’s when things start to go wrong. She has to learn to be kind, honest and strong, or she will vanish back into the blossom petals again. When she is put to the ultimate test, can Cherry find the courage to be herself, be a true friend and save losing everything she loves, forever? A modern day fairytale, inspiring a love towards nature, told in short, engaging chapters with beautiful illustrations by the talented Rebecca Harry.

The Caterpillar and the Butterfly: A story about the power of believing in yourself
From Michael Rosenblum, the bestselling author of Happily Ever Always: A Guide to Personal Transformation, Security, Confidence, and Healthy Self, comes a debut book for beginning readers. This ageless story introduces us to a caterpillar named “Fear”. Fear is afraid of everything – the other critters who share the garden, lightning storms, being bullied and making new friends. A chance encounter with a wise butterfly named “Faith” helps Fear find the courage within to experience the world in a bolder and more joy-filled way. Rosenblum’s message for children is simple yet profound: fear is just faith turned inside out.
